Rich Rewards for Spooner at Spruce Medows Canada One

(SPRUCE MEADOWS, Calgary, AB): It was an amazing day for American Richard Spooner at the closing of the Spruce Meadows “Canada One” Tournament. The rider from Agua Dulce, California won both of Sunday’s feature events on the Meadows on the Green. (Read on…)

Great Britain’s William Funnell won this year’s DFS Derby with Cortaflex Mondriaan, taking home the £30,000 first prize which is Britain’s highest show jumping award

After 45 years, the Derby still lives up to the original intention that it should be the “supreme test” of horse and rider. This afternoon, it was William Funnell who claimed Britain’s richest show jumping prize, the DFS Derby at Hickstead. (Read on…)

Jeff Welles Wins $60,000 Budweiser Grandprix of Lake Placid CSI 3* Presented by RV Sales of Broward to Close 37th Annual Lake Placid Horse Show

Lake Placid, NY—July 2, 2006—Jeff Welles of Newtown, CT rode Armani to victory over a 34-horse field in the $60,000 Budweiser Grandprix of Lake Placid CSI 3* Presented by RV Sales of Broward to close the 37th annual Lake Placid Horse Show. (Read on…)

Quebec’s Evi Strasser Thrills the Crowds at Blainville Dressage International

Blainville, Quebec — In dramatic conclusion to the CDI3* Blainville Dressage International held June 28 to July 1, Quebec’s own Evi Strasser thrilled the crowds by winning the Grand Prix Freestyle. (Read on…)
